Belaying isn't just about holding onto a rope; it's about being fully present in the moment and focusing all your attention on keeping your partner safe. It's about communication – clear signals between climber and belayer are essential for a successful climb. A simple "on belay" followed by "climbing" can make all the difference in ensuring a smooth ascent.
